Common Issues and Errors Related to WZWIA.DLL
DLL files, fundamental to our systems, can sometimes lead to unexpected errors. Here, we provide an overview of the most frequently encountered DLL-related errors.
- The file WZWIA.DLL is missing: The error indicates that the DLL file, essential for the proper function of an application or the system itself, is not located in its expected directory.
- WZWIA.DLL not found: This indicates that the application you're trying to run is looking for a specific DLL file that it can't locate. This could be due to the DLL file being missing, corrupted, or incorrectly installed.
- This application failed to start because WZWIA.DLL was not found. Re-installing the application may fix this problem: This error message is a sign that a DLL file that the application relies on is not present in the system. Reinstalling the application may install the missing DLL file and fix the problem.
- Cannot register WZWIA.DLL: This denotes a failure in the system's attempt to register the DLL file, which might occur if the DLL file is damaged, if the system lacks the necessary permissions, or if there's a conflict with another registered DLL.
- WZWIA.DLL is either not designed to run on Windows or it contains an error: This error suggests that the DLL file may not be built to run on your current version of Windows, or it might be corrupted. A possible cause could be a mismatch in system architecture - for example, trying to use a 64-bit DLL on a 32-bit system.
